Subject: [PATCH v3 0/3] Nested virtualization fixes for root partition
Date: Fri, 11 Jul 2025 12:18:49 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1752261532-7225-1-git-send-email-nunodasneves@linux.microsoft.com> (raw)

Fixes for running as nested root partition on the Microsoft Hypervisor.

The first patch changes vmbus to make hypercalls to the L0 hypervisor
instead of the L1. This is needed because L0 hypervisor, not the L1, is
the one hosting the Windows root partition with the VMM that provides
vmbus.

The 2nd and 3rd patches fix interrupt unmasking on nested. In this
scenario, the L1 (nested) hypervisor does the interrupt mapping to root
partition cores. The vectors just need to be mapped with
MAP_DEVICE_INTERRUPT instead of affinitized with RETARGET_INTERRUPT.
